A Stroll Through Time: Discovering Gion’s Hidden Charms

As I embarked on my journey through the Gion Geisha District, I was filled with anticipation. The allure of Kyoto’s cultural gem had long captivated my imagination, and now I was about to step into its enchanting world. Our guide, a knowledgeable local, led us through the atmospheric streets of Gion, where the whispers of history seemed to linger in the air. The cobblestone paths, lined with traditional wooden machiya houses, transported me to a bygone era.

We began our exploration at the Gion Shirakawa, a picturesque area that exudes an old-world charm. Our guide shared fascinating insights into the lives of the geiko and maiko, the graceful artists who dedicate their lives to preserving Japan’s cultural heritage. As we strolled along Hanamikoji Street, I marveled at the elegance of the traditional tea houses and the occasional glimpse of a maiko gracefully gliding by. The Tatsumi Daimyojin Shrine, with its rich history and serene beauty, offered a moment of reflection amidst the bustling streets.

A Glimpse Behind the Curtain: The Ochaya Experience

The highlight of our journey was the rare opportunity to enter a private ochaya, a place so exclusive that even many Japanese people never have the chance to visit. As we removed our shoes and stepped inside, I was struck by the serene ambiance and the meticulous attention to detail. The air-conditioned room provided a welcome respite from the summer heat, and we were offered refreshing tea and a delicate candy.

Our encounter with a retired geiko was a revelation. She shared captivating stories of her life as a geiko, offering us a glimpse into a world that is often shrouded in mystery. Her tales of dedication and artistry left me in awe, and I found myself gaining a deeper appreciation for the cultural significance of the geiko tradition. The maiko’s entrance was a moment of pure magic. Her dance, a graceful portrayal of a young woman’s story, was a mesmerizing display of elegance and skill. The intricate details of her garments and accessories were explained, highlighting the subtle differences between maiko and geiko attire.
